riscv: fu540: Use correct API to get L2 cache controller base address
authorBin Meng <bin.meng@windriver.com>
Tue, 18 Aug 2020 08:09:20 +0000 (01:09 -0700)
committerAndes <uboot@andestech.com>
Tue, 25 Aug 2020 01:33:16 +0000 (09:33 +0800)
commit52dc7ae74918d01fa55ca103841a0eaa0dfa7409
tree93d7e5693f014ffc6f303d97ec759f69f0fc5f0d
parent1aa3966173fe92fa3c46638ee8eb8b8491f521d6
riscv: fu540: Use correct API to get L2 cache controller base address

At present fdtdec_get_addr() is used to get L2 cache controller base
address. This only works for a fixed #address-cells and #size-cells.
Change to use fdtdec_get_addr_size_auto_parent() instead.

Signed-off-by: Bin Meng <bin.meng@windriver.com>
Reviewed-by: Rick Chen <rick@andestech.com>
Reviewed-by: Pragnesh Patel <pragnesh.patel@openfive.com>
arch/riscv/cpu/fu540/cache.c